Kevin and Randy Muise have a jar containing 53 coins, all of which are either quarters or nickels. The total value of the coins in the jar is $10.25. How many of each type of coin do they have?

The jar contains ____ quarters.
The jar contains ____ nickels.

So here is how you'll get the answer.
Let x be the number of quarters in the jar. 
Then 53-x is the number of nickels in the jar. 
We also know .25x + 0.05 (53-x) = 10.25
So next, we solve for x.
.25x + 2.65 - 0.05x = 10.25
0.2x +2.65 = 10.25
0.2x = 10.25 -2.65
0.2x = 7.40
x =37
Therefore, there are 37 quarters in the jar.
53-37 is 16. So there are 16 nickels in the jar.
